Summary
Adobe Acrobat Reader contains a heap overflow vulnerability when processing TIFF image data. This flaw allows an attacker to craft a malicious TIFF file, and upon opening this file in the affected versions of Acrobat Reader, could potentially lead to arbitrary code execution on the user's system. Users are advised to update to the latest versions to mitigate the risk associated with this vulnerability.
